How does age distribution help in study of population?

Age distribution (Age composition). The relative abundance of the organisms of various age groups in the population is called age distribution of population.It gives a status of the growth of the population.

 Age structure of hypothetical populations which are expected to increase, remain stable or decline with the passage of time.
(a) Expanding Population - In this the number individual in pre-reproductive stage and reproductive stage are more than the individuals in the post-reproductive stage, so the growth of population is high.
(b) Stable population. It has equal number of individuals in all stages , so population shows no growth.
(c) Declining population. It has higher number of individuals in the post reproductive stages so the  population of young members is lower than that of old members and hence growth is retarded.
